Title: The Innovative Contributions of Philip Speranza
Introduction
Philip Speranza is a notable inventor based in Dover, PA (US). He has made significant contributions to the field of labeling technology, holding a total of 2 patents. His work focuses on enhancing the efficiency and effectiveness of labeling processes in various applications.
Latest Patents
One of Speranza's latest patents is a high-speed labeling machine. This machine is designed for dispensing labels from a continuous web of backing material and applying them to multiple articles simultaneously. The labeling machine features a supply station positioned adjacent to a conveyor, along with a dispensing device and applicator assembly that can move quickly across the conveyor. This innovative design allows for high-speed labeling while maintaining tension in the web of material. Another significant patent is the in-mold labeling apparatus and method. This apparatus includes a label transfer assembly with multiple label heads and suction cups for engaging labels and placing them in mold cavities of a blow molding machine. The continuously rotating drive member operates the label transfer assembly, ensuring efficient label pick-up and placement.
